Все сервисы Хабра
Сообщество IT-специалистов
Ответы на любые вопросы об IT
Профессиональное развитие в IT
Закрыть
Задать вопрос
Александр Коновалов
@Huf
PHP
HTML
Парсинг
Parse Server
Как парсить элементы с сайта?
Всем привет!) Подскажите, как парсить сайт? Например, мне надо на свой сайт загружать статистику с внешнего сайта.
Вопрос задан
более трёх лет назад
3222 просмотра
Комментировать
Подписаться
3
Оценить
Комментировать
Facebook
Вконтакте
Twitter
Решения вопроса
0
Пригласить эксперта
Ответы на вопрос
4
IceJOKER
@IceJOKER
Web/Android developer
Если есть api, то с помощью него, если нет, то хардкор - регулярками
Ответ написан
более трёх лет назад
2
комментария
Нравится
2
2
комментария
Facebook
Вконтакте
Twitter
Александр Коновалов
@Huf
Автор вопроса
А может ли разработчик сайта узнать на каком сайте используется его api?
Написано
более трёх лет назад
IceJOKER
@IceJOKER
В смысле? могу ли я узнать на каком сайте пользуются моим api? конечно могу, есть много разных способов и самый просто РЕФЕРЕР
Написано
более трёх лет назад
Виталий Желтяков
@VitaZheltyakov
Используем
PHP Simple HTML DOM Parser
. Для использования достаточно элементарных знаний о фронт-енде.
Ответ написан
более трёх лет назад
9
комментариев
Нравится
2
9
комментариев
Facebook
Вконтакте
Twitter
Александр Таратин
@Taraflex
Регулярками быстрее.
Написано
более трёх лет назад
Александр Коновалов
@Huf
Автор вопроса
@Taraflex
Можете в двух словах объяснить, что такое регулярка?
Написано
более трёх лет назад
Александр Таратин
@Taraflex
@Huf
phpclub.ru/detail/article/regexp_1
Написано
более трёх лет назад
Александр Таратин
@Taraflex
@Huf
удобный полигон для испытаний
www.phpliveregex.com
Написано
более трёх лет назад
Виталий Желтяков
@VitaZheltyakov
@Taraflex
Оно может и быстрее будет работать, но это явно не касается времени разработки
Написано
более трёх лет назад
Александр Таратин
@Taraflex
@VitaZheltyakov
это кому как, мне например регуляркой выдернуть быстрее чем разбирать в какой ноде лежит нужное значение.
Написано
более трёх лет назад
Степан
@L3n1n
@Taraflex
Категорически не согласен. Парсеры бывают разные. Я лет 5 сижу на парсинге, и только в прошлом году перешел на Simple HTML DOM. С регулярками вообще не сравнимо. В любой задаче.
Написано
более трёх лет назад
Viktor Vsk
@viktorvsk
@Taraflex
то есть, по вашему, css-селекторы (body > header .myClass) сложнее, чем, кпримеру, \^\d{3}!\w\"+5\Z\ig ? ))
Написано
более трёх лет назад
Александр Таратин
@Taraflex
@L3n1n
@victorvsk
к чему все это? Я просто выразил свое мнение. Следующий раз буду аккуратнее с ответами, дабы не разжигать святых войн.
Написано
более трёх лет назад
Roman Zhak
@romanzhak
Mathematician
Точнее можно.
Ответ написан
более трёх лет назад
1
комментарий
Нравится
1
комментарий
Facebook
Вконтакте
Twitter
Александр Коновалов
@Huf
Автор вопроса
Имеется статистика на стороннем сайте, мне надо выгрузить её на свой
Написано
более трёх лет назад
def neo
@defneo2016
defneo
вот кто бы сказал как спарсить картинки, чтобы они. на жестки диск сохранялись
Ответ написан
более трёх лет назад
Комментировать
Нравится
Комментировать
Facebook
Вконтакте
Twitter
Ваш ответ на вопрос
Войдите, чтобы написать ответ
Войти через центр авторизации
Похожие вопросы
JavaScript
+1 ещё
Простой
Возможно ли в реализации прямой ссылки для перехода в приложение из браузера?
1 подписчик
час назад
37 просмотров
1
ответ
HTML
+1 ещё
Простой
Почему Pycharm не видит картинки?
1 подписчик
2 часа назад
40 просмотров
1
ответ
PHP
Простой
Запрос SQL на добавление запсиси?
1 подписчик
3 часа назад
74 просмотра
1
ответ
Python
+2 ещё
Простой
Как парсить динамическую таблицу с помощью selenium?
1 подписчик
вчера
57 просмотров
0
ответов
JavaScript
+2 ещё
Простой
Как правильно расположить блоки через grid-area?
1 подписчик
08 апр.
101 просмотр
2
ответа
Python
+2 ещё
Простой
Как сделать, чтобы при парсинге bs4 как то надо нажать на кнопку «показать еще», чтобы подгрузило еще 20 постов?
1 подписчик
08 апр.
102 просмотра
2
ответа
JavaScript
+2 ещё
Простой
Как решить ошибку aria-hidden?
1 подписчик
07 апр.
94 просмотра
0
ответов
PHP
+1 ещё
Простой
Возможно ли задать подсказку в phpstorme для возвращаемого типа?
1 подписчик
07 апр.
118 просмотров
1
ответ
JavaScript
+2 ещё
Простой
Как сделать «прилегание» элементов к друг другу?
1 подписчик
07 апр.
103 просмотра
1
ответ
HTML
+1 ещё
Простой
Учусь делать сайты. У меня есть домен на nic.ru и хост на мастерхосте. Какие DNS записи на nic.ru для домена писать?
1 подписчик
07 апр.
124 просмотра
2
ответа
Показать ещё
Загружается…
Вакансии с Хабр Карьеры
Middle PHP-developer / PHP-разработчик
Wanted.
До 250 000 ₽
PHP-разработчик
YCLIENTS
•
Москва
от 250 000 до 350 000 ₽
PHP программист
Mind4.me
от 140 000 ₽
Минуточку внимания
Войдите на сайт
Чтобы задать вопрос и получить на него квалифицированный ответ.
Войти через центр авторизации
Закрыть
Реклама